Policy Acknowledgments

Policy acknowledgments let you send company policies to employees for formal sign-off — track who has acknowledged, who hasn't, send reminders, and maintain a compliance audit trail.

How It Works

Policy acknowledgment in People is powered by The One Legal. Policies are created and managed in Legal, then pushed to employees via People. This keeps the policy document in a central vault while People handles the HR workflow — who needs to sign, who has signed, and follow-ups for non-compliance.

Sending a Policy for Acknowledgment

ℹ️Policies are created in The One Legal. To add a new policy, go to Legal and create it there first. People will automatically pick it up for the acknowledgment workflow.
  1. In Policies, find the policy you want to send
  2. Click Send for Acknowledgment
  3. Select the employees (or all active employees) who need to acknowledge
  4. Set a Due Date
  5. Customize the email message (optional)
  6. Click Send

Each selected employee receives an email with a link to read and acknowledge the policy.

Employee Acknowledgment Flow

When an employee receives a policy acknowledgment request:

  1. They click the link in the email (or find the policy in their Policies section)
  2. They read the full policy content
  3. They click I Acknowledge and confirm
  4. People records the acknowledgment with: employee ID, policy version, timestamp, IP address, and user agent
💡Employees can access pending policy acknowledgments from the Policies section in the People navigation, even if they missed the original email.

Tracking Acknowledgments

From Policies, click any policy to see:

  • Acknowledged — employees who have completed the acknowledgment with date/time
  • Pending — employees who have not yet acknowledged
  • Overdue — employees past the due date without acknowledgment

Sending Reminders

For employees who have not acknowledged by the due date:

  1. Open the policy
  2. Click Send Reminder
  3. Choose: all pending employees, or select specific individuals
  4. Confirm

Reminder emails are sent immediately.

Policy Versions

When a policy is updated in Legal, the updated version requires re-acknowledgment. People tracks which policy version each employee acknowledged. If an employee acknowledged version 1.0 but the current version is 2.0, they appear as Pending for the new version.

Acknowledgment History

For compliance audits, you can view the complete acknowledgment history for any employee:

  1. Open the employee record
  2. The Policies section lists every policy they have acknowledged, with version and date

You can also pull a report from Reports > Policy Compliance showing all employees × all policies.

Common Policy Types

MSPs typically require acknowledgments for:

PolicyFrequency
Employee HandbookAnnual + on updates
Information Security PolicyAnnual
Acceptable Use PolicyAnnual
BYOD PolicyOn device registration
Code of ConductAnnual
Data Privacy PolicyAnnual + on regulation changes
Remote Work PolicyOn policy change
Non-Disclosure AgreementOn hire (handled via E-Sign)
ℹ️NDAs and other bilateral agreements that require both employer and employee signatures should be handled via the E-Sign workflow, not Policy Acknowledgments.
